Skip to content

Commit

Permalink
voting task: avoid insert when empty
Browse files Browse the repository at this point in the history
  • Loading branch information
ecioppettini committed Mar 28, 2024
1 parent ae6950d commit 945a2a8
Showing 1 changed file with 7 additions and 5 deletions.
12 changes: 7 additions & 5 deletions indexer/tasks/src/multiera/multiera_governance_voting.rs
Original file line number Diff line number Diff line change
Expand Up @@ -22,9 +22,9 @@ carp_task! {
task.block,
&previous_data.multiera_txs,
);
merge_result |previous_data, result| {
};
merge_result |_previous_data, _result| {};
}

async fn handle(
db_tx: &DatabaseTransaction,
block: BlockInfo<'_, cml_multi_era::MultiEraBlock, BlockGlobalInfo>,
Expand All @@ -51,9 +51,11 @@ async fn handle(
}
}

GovernanceVote::insert_many(queued_inserts.into_iter())
.exec(db_tx)
.await?;
if !queued_inserts.is_empty() {
GovernanceVote::insert_many(queued_inserts.into_iter())
.exec(db_tx)
.await?;
}

Ok(())
}

0 comments on commit 945a2a8

Please sign in to comment.